How does a Machine Learning Petroleum Engineer typically collaborate with geoscientists and drilling teams to optimize oil and gas production?

A Machine Learning Petroleum Engineer works closely with geoscientists and drilling teams by integrating data-driven models into exploration and production workflows. They analyze geological, seismic, and operational data to develop predictive algorithms that identify optimal drilling locations, forecast reservoir performance, and improve recovery rates. Regular collaboration involves translating complex data insights into actionable recommendations that guide drilling strategies and inform real-time decisions, ensuring all teams are aligned to maximize efficiency and safety. This multidisciplinary approach fosters continuous learning and innovation across teams.

What is a Machine Learning Petroleum Engineer?

A Machine Learning Petroleum Engineer is a specialist who combines expertise in petroleum engineering with machine learning and data science techniques. They use advanced algorithms and data analytics to optimize oil and gas exploration, drilling, production, and reservoir management. Their work helps improve decision-making, reduce operational costs, and increase efficiency by analyzing large datasets from various sources such as sensors, seismic data, and production logs. These professionals often work closely with geoscientists, data engineers, and other stakeholders in the energy sector.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a Machine Learning Petroleum Engineer,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Machine Learning Petroleum Engineer, you need a strong background in petroleum engineering, programming (such as Python or R), and applied machine learning, usually supported by a relevant engineering degree. Familiarity with data analysis platforms, machine learning frameworks (like TensorFlow or Scikit-learn), and petroleum industry software (such as Petrel or Eclipse) is essential. Strong analytical thinking, problem-solving abilities, and effective communication are crucial soft skills for integrating technical insights with business goals. These competencies enable the effective application of data-driven solutions to optimize exploration, production, and operational efficiency in the energy sector.

Will AI take over petroleum engineering?

AI can assist petroleum engineers by improving data analysis, reservoir modeling, and automation of routine tasks. However, the role of a petroleum engineer involves complex decision-making, field supervision, and problem-solving that require human expertise, making complete automation unlikely in the near future.
